Wrong-Way Crash on Florida’s Turnpike in Miami-Dade Kills 2, Injures 2 (November 2, 2025)

Miami-Dade, FL (November 4, 2025) – Two people lost their lives and two others were seriously injured after a violent wrong-way crash sparked a second collision on Florida’s Turnpike early Sunday morning.

According to the Florida Highway Patrol, the incident occurred in the northbound lanes of the Turnpike near Bird Road on November 2. A blue Honda traveling southbound in the northbound lanes collided head-on with a silver Toyota. Both vehicles were left disabled in the roadway, blocking traffic and setting the stage for a secondary crash.

Moments later, a white Toyota struck the wrecked vehicles and an FHP patrol car that was already on scene. A trooper outside the vehicle at the time was not injured. Sadly, both the Honda and silver Toyota drivers died at the scene. The two people in the white Toyota were airlifted to Kendall HCA with serious injuries.

All northbound lanes were closed for several hours as the investigation and cleanup took place.

  • The names of those killed have not been released pending notification of family.
  • The investigation into both collisions remains active.
  • Northbound lanes of the Turnpike were closed near Bird Road and traffic was rerouted.
